以纤维素为载体,通过四氯化钛活化,可赋予纤维素较好的固酶功能。本文研究了固定化酶的制备条件和性质。当溶液5’-磷酸二酯酶的活力为200—300单位/毫升,经最佳条件固定化后,固定化5’-磷酸二酯酶的活力可达每克3000—3500单位(干基),酶的话力回收可达70—75%,固定化5’-磷酸二酯酶的热稳定性和贮藏稳定性与溶液酶相比有所提高。采用本法固定5’-磷酸二酯溶液酶具有载体制备简单易行、成本低廉、效果好、所用化工原料无毒等特点。
Cellulose as a carrier, through the activation of titanium tetrachloride, can give better enzyme immobilization of cellulose. This article studies the preparation conditions and properties of immobilized enzymes. When the activity of the solution 5’-phosphodiesterase is 200-300 units / ml, immobilized 5’-phosphodiesterase has the activity of 3000-3500 units per gram (dry basis) after being immobilized under optimal conditions, , The recovery rate of the enzyme is up to 70-75%, and the thermal stability and storage stability of the immobilized 5’-phosphodiesterase are improved compared with that of the solution enzyme. The method of immobilizing 5’-phosphodiester solution has the advantages of easy preparation, low cost, good effect and non-toxic chemical raw materials.
